The Importance of Synthetic Benchmarks
Ever wondered how we measure a processor's true potential? That's where synthetic benchmarks come in. They're like standardized tests for processors, giving us a consistent way to evaluate performance across different systems and architectures.
Real-world Performance vs. Synthetic Tests
While synthetic benchmarks don't tell the whole story, they provide valuable insights into a processor's capabilities. It's like measuring an athlete's individual skills before seeing them perform in an actual game. These tests help us understand specific aspects of performance that might be harder to isolate in real-world scenarios.
